Growth of the Weather App Industry
- Surge in Smartphone Adoption:
The boom in smartphone use is a huge driver for weather apps. With billions of people now owning smartphones, these apps are just a tap away, making it super easy to check forecasts on the go. A recent poll showed 53% of Americans check weather apps daily to plan their day, from picking outfits to scheduling outdoor events. Affordable devices and better internet access, especially in places like Asia Pacific, have opened up a massive user base. For example, countries like India and China have seen a spike in mobile internet users, with millions downloading weather apps for real-time updates. This widespread access fuels demand, as people rely on apps for everything from travel planning to staying safe during extreme weather.
- Rising Climate Change Awareness:
Growing awareness of climate change is pushing more people toward weather apps for real-time updates. Extreme weather events, like the 22 billion-dollar disasters in the U.S. in a single year, have made accurate forecasts a must for safety and planning. Governments are also stepping in with initiatives like NOAA’s push for better weather data, encouraging app developers to deliver precise, hyperlocal forecasts. People aren’t just checking the weather for convenience—they’re using apps to stay ahead of storms, floods, or heatwaves. This heightened focus on climate risks has boosted app usage, with companies like AccuWeather reporting over 1.5 billion monthly active users globally, as folks lean on these tools to navigate unpredictable weather patterns and make informed decisions.
- Demand from Key Industries:
Industries like agriculture, aviation, and construction are leaning hard on weather apps to keep operations smooth. In agriculture, farmers use apps to track conditions for planting and harvesting, with 40% of weather app revenue tied to this sector. Aviation relies on real-time data to ensure safe flights, while construction firms use forecasts to avoid costly delays. Companies like The Weather Company are tailoring apps for these sectors, offering specialized features like crop-specific alerts or flight path weather updates. Government schemes pushing renewable energy also drive demand, as businesses need precise weather data to optimize solar and wind projects. This industry reliance is a big reason why weather apps are seeing steady growth, with users depending on them for critical decision-making.
Trends in the Global Weather App Market
- AI and Machine Learning Integration:
Weather apps are getting smarter with AI and machine learning, delivering super-accurate forecasts. These technologies crunch massive datasets from satellites and weather stations to spot patterns and predict conditions with pinpoint precision. For instance, AccuWeather uses AI to provide hyperlocal forecasts, helping users know exactly when rain will hit their neighborhood. This trend is a game-changer, with apps now offering personalized alerts based on user location or habits. A recent report noted that AI-driven apps can improve forecast accuracy by up to 30%, making them a go-to for industries like agriculture and logistics. As AI keeps evolving, expect weather apps to get even more tailored, with features like voice-activated updates or predictive analytics for outdoor plans.
- Hyper-Personalized Features:
Users are loving weather apps that feel custom-made for them. Apps now offer lifestyle-specific notifications, like pollen alerts for allergy sufferers or air quality updates for city dwellers. For example, CARROT Weather lets users pick quirky, personalized forecast styles, boosting engagement. Data shows 60% of Android weather app users prefer apps with tailored features, driving higher downloads on platforms like Google Play Store. Developers are also integrating apps with smart devices, like syncing weather updates with connected cars or smart home systems. This trend is all about making weather info fit seamlessly into daily life, whether it’s suggesting the best time for a run or warning about UV levels for sensitive skin.
- Integration with Smart Ecosystems:
Weather apps are weaving into smart ecosystems, syncing with devices like wearables and voice assistants. Imagine your smartwatch buzzing with a rain alert or Alexa reading out the day’s forecast. Apps like MyRadar are now compatible with IoT devices, letting users get updates on connected cars or smart thermostats. This trend is picking up steam, with 25% of weather app revenue tied to navigation and smart device integration. Companies are also exploring augmented reality, like interactive weather maps that let users visualize storms in real time. As smart homes and cities grow, these integrations make weather apps a core part of daily tech, offering seamless, real-time insights across devices for a more connected user experience.
